The aim of this study is to test if the “outcome representation” in the entorhinal cortex—which we discovered through our research over the past 15 years—constitutes a neural circuit governing cognitive flexibility, the ability to adapt to new situations. Our study is expected to build a basis for research on mental disorders, including schizophrenia, and to contribute to the identification of brain regions responsible for decision-making flexibility.
